Transaction 369678c7a488da25b85da9f603324cf024496bbef99310567415372aebee3000
1 Input
1 Output
-
369678c7a488da25b85da9f603324cf024496bbef99310567415372aebee3000:0
- value
- 113500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e040a3dae0526c96cea5b56f584da3e62e9653c1 OP_EQUAL
- address
- 3N8kinQs1uS9LVzGR4qwnrME1HifACYddu